Required Qualifications:
This is a Career Ladder position and will be placed at one of the following levels depending on qualifications:
  • Level I: Graduation from an accredited institution with an associate’s degree in information technology or related field, plus one year of experience which must be directly related to the essential functions/duties of the position; OR any combination of higher education and work experience totaling 3 years, two of which must be directly related to the essential functions/duties of the position.
    Also required to have a current A+, CNA, CNE, MCP, MCSE, CCNA or other industry recognized certification applicable to the essential functions. May obtain this certification within the first 6 months of employment.
  • Level II: Graduation from an accredited institution with an associate’s degree in information technology or related field, plus 2 years of experience which must be directly related to the essential functions/duties of the position; OR any combination of higher education and work experience totaling 4 years, 2 of which must be directly related to the essential functions/duties of the position.
    Also required to have a current A+, CNA, CNE, MCP, MCSE, CCNA or other industry recognized certification applicable to the essential functions.
  • Level III: Graduation from an accredited institution with an associate’s degree in information technology or related field, plus three years of experience which must be directly related to the essential functions/duties of the position; OR any combination of higher education and work experience totaling 5 years, 4 of which must be directly related to the essential functions/duties of the position.
    Also required to have a current A+, CNA, CNE, MCP, MCSE, CCNA or other industry recognized certification applicable to the essential functions, future job certifications may be required based on need.


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:
  • Knowledge of various computer applications such as Microsoft Office, internet browsers, email systems and other general applications.
  • Knowledge with iOS, Android, Windows, and any other operating systems on tablets and smart phones.
  • Knowledge of imaging software such as WDS, SmartDeploy or SCCM.
  • Knowledge of TCP/IP and application network protocols, firewall management, operating system configuration.
  • Knowledge of endpoint security software configuration and support.
  • Knowledge of Outlook, Mac OSX, and Windows OS.
  • Knowledge of directory-based authentication (Active Directory).
  • Knowledge of installing, troubleshooting, and repairing hardware and software problems and researching technical issues on MAC OSX and/or Windows OS.
  • Knowledge of installing, maintaining, and troubleshooting peripheral devices such as printers (local and network), scanners.
  • Knowledge of procedures and software for backing up and restoring data.
  • Skills in working continuously on a task until completion.
  • Skills communicating verbally with staff or clients through a series of actions, either face-to-face or over the telephone, to help set up systems or resolve issues.
  • Must possess excellent customer service skills.
  • Must have strong analytical and trouble-shooting skills.
  • Skills in rapidly establishing a good working relationship with customers and other professionals.
  • Ability to test and evaluate new technology.
  • Ability to follow diagrams and written instructions to repair a fault or set up a system, replacing parts as required.
  • Able to troubleshoot system and network problems and diagnosing and solving hardware or software faults.
